Kody finishes his apology tour meeting Meri in Cedar City. This may be the toughest apology of all. Janelle travels to Salt Lake City to seek a spiritual release from her marriage to Kody. Christine explains the concept of a "basement wife" to David.
For their apology tour conversation, Meri and Kody each use their rehearsed lines, but Kody's fall flat. There are only so many times he can say 'I apologize' and 'Nothing but goodwill' before it loses its meaning. Janelle is dipping her toes in deconstructing her religion. We learn that Christine and David survey their unfinished basement, spurring a conversation about what it means to be the symbolic basement wife, specifically when you choose to live in the literal basement. And Robyn lies about not discussing the other marriages with Kody all those years. Throughout this episode, I imagine what it would be like to do couples therapy with Kody and Meri, and my goodness, what a nightmare.
